ConcertAI to Acquire CancerLinQ to Build the Leading Healthcare Learning and Research Network in Oncology

Healthcare IT Today

CancerLinQ represents one of the largest oncology real-world data and quality of care technology service entities in the world, uniquely bringing together clinical data from most major electronic medical record (EMR) systems. Headquartered in Cambridge, MA, ConcertAI has offices in Philadelphia, Frankfurt, Raleigh-Durham, and Tokyo.
